Overview

Explore the fascinating world of the Acorn Archimedes, a groundbreaking British computer from 1987, in this comprehensive 59-minute conference talk. Delve into the machine's innovative design, featuring the original ARM processor and custom chipset. Discover the hardware and software aspects of this influential yet lesser-known computer, including its video capabilities, sound system, I/O functionality, and memory management. Learn about the Arc's user-friendly programming environment and various operating systems, from Arthur to RISC OS and the mysterious RISCiX. Gain insights from original chipset designers, examine prototype hardware, and uncover unreleased Archimedes models. Understand the Arc's elegant design, the mid-1980s emergence of RISC processors, and the humble beginnings of the now-ubiquitous ARM architecture.
